The Role The Dining Optimisation Manager will be responsible for managing the venue management brand standards and product setup for P&O cruises dining products for the pre-cruise and onboard guest reservations.Working alongside the Product, guest-experience and Technology teams to determine the best way to set and achieve the business’ roadmap desired and outcomes for dining venue management. This includes the configuration of the system, future enhancements, policies and procedures and ways of working between shoreside teams and the fleet. In addition, the role will also support wider product development and activations within F&B.
Travelling onboard the P&O Cruises fleet, to implement enhancements and conduct training with the crew onboard. Manage the schedule of new and existing dining events within the dining reservation system Manage and optimise dining venue capacities to maximise the availability of bookings lots and volume of guests Undertake Venue Management audits to ensure compliance with product standards Provide regular reporting on venue utilisation and impact of product changes
